It is 1988 and Saul Adler, a narcissistic young historian, has been invited to Communist East Berlin to do research; in exchange, he must publish a favourable essay about the German Democratic Republic. This novel is about the difficulty of seeing ourselves and others clearly. Deborah Levy traverses the vast reaches of the human imagination while artfully blurring sexual and political binaries - feminine and masculine, East and West, past and present...
